How they compare

Australia currently reports 685,659 against 641,866 in Algeria, a difference of 43,793.

That makes Australia's figure about 1.1 times Algeria's.

Across all 66 years both countries report, Australia has been ahead every year.

Algeria ranks 35th and Australia ranks 32nd of 217 countries.

Australia has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Algeria Australia Difference Ahead
1960s 95,990 158,365 62,375 Australia
1970s 114,555 208,712 94,156 Australia
1980s 137,198 264,594 127,397 Australia
1990s 209,578 328,298 118,720 Australia
2000s 286,716 371,326 84,610 Australia
2010s 384,966 545,862 160,897 Australia
2020s 588,290 642,867 54,577 Australia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
